description Analysis of medicinal product safety is an important stage on the way to the entry of a synthetic compound into the pharmaceutical market. Along with the study of blood composition, scientists are actively analyzing the effect of toxic doses on the tissues of internal organs. Analyzing the toxic effect of compounds on heart tissue allows us to find out what damage substances can cause, which can have a direct impact on human health. Today, 1,2,4-triazole derivatives are very relevant and a huge number of publications is a confirmation of this. The aim of the work was to analyze the effect of toxic doses of sodium 2-((4-amino-5-(thiophen-2-ylmethyl)-4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-yl)thio)acetate on rats heart tissue. Materials and methods. Sodium 2-((4-amino-5-(thiophen-2-ylmethyl)-4H-1,2,4-triazole-3-yl)thio)acetate (ASP) was selected as the subject of investigation and administered intragastrically in the form of a suspension with purified water using a specialized metal probe. The toxic effect on tissues was analyzed using doses of 1000 mg/kg, which is 10 times higher than a single dose typically used in pharmacological activity studies, and 5000 mg/kg, which represents the limit for determining acute toxicity and the maximum dose within the fourth class of toxicity, considering the route of administration, provided that this dose does not result in the death of the animal. Analysis of the effect of toxic doses of ASP was performed on 12-month-old purebred male rats kept under standard conditions. Rat heart tissues were fixed for further histological examination in a 10 % formaldehyde solution, dehydrated in alcohols of increasing strength, and embedded in paraffin. Results. Macroscopic and microscopic analysis of rat heart tissue was carried out. The research shows the histological results of deviations from the norm for a group of rats that were injected with substances in the studied doses. Conclusions. The effect of toxic doses of ASP on rat heart tissue was analyzed. For a dose of 1000 mg/kg, local signs of protein dystrophy of cardiomyocytes and single loci of hemorrhages are observed. As for the dose of 5000 mg/kg, the effect of the substance on the heart tissue is more profound and is determined by the selective damage of cardiomyocytes with the loss of lumbar striation and the acquisition of a wave-like shape, full blood is observed in the ectasized capillaries.
